DescriptionCherry stand in the Federal, or early neoclassical, style. The stand has a rectangular top with canted corners, a baluster-shaped pedestal over a cylindrical base, and three arched legs and feet. The baluster-shaped pedestal consists of a cylindrical top with two recessed bands, over a more deeply recessed band, over the baluster with a ring near the top, over a recessed band with a flared top edge, over the cylindrical base. The stand has an overall red finish.

Condition: The top has an uneven finish, and a large dark circle on the top surface. The lower legs and feet are lightly scratched and worn.

Design and Construction Details: The top is made from a single board that is screwed to a rectangular cleat from below. The underside of the top has a wide area of shallow canting at the edges. The pedestal is screwed into the cleat. Each leg is dovetailed to the base of the pedestal. A round, iron plate with a hole in the center is screwed to the underside of the pedestal where the legs join the base.
